It's a very common misconception that just because a person is young and Japanese they would know how to *speak* English.

Yes the Japanese do study English grammatically for testing purposes, but not many actually can speak it very well, even though they might understand main points, in reading and listening.

I can totally understand this point of view, because I can understand more Japanese then I can actually speak it.

Or take it from the point of view that many of us were required to study Algebra in jr. high and sr. high school, but how many of us really remember algebra other then we studied, we passed the test then we forget because we don't use it. Same for the Japanese in studying English in my opinion. It's another subject to study, pass a test, and if you don't use it you're going to forget it.
